Item 1.01 Entry into a Material Definitive Agreement.
On February 8, 2018, ViewRay Technologies, Inc., a wholly-owned subsidiary of ViewRay, Inc. (the Company), entered into Amendment No. 4
to the Term Loan Agreement (the Amendment) with Capital Royalty Partners II L.P., Capital Royalty Partners II (Cayman) L.P., Parallel Investment Opportunities Partners II L.P. and CRG Issuer 2015-1 (collectively, the
Lenders), effective as of December 31, 2017.
Pursuant to the Amendment, the Company and the Lenders agreed, among other things to amend
the Companys financial covenants under the Term Loan Agreement by lowering the minimum required revenue of the Company during the twenty-four month period beginning on January 1, 2016 to $55,000,000.
The foregoing description is only a summary and is qualified in its entirety by reference to the Amendment, a copy of which will be filed as an exhibit to our
Annual Report on Form 10-K for the fiscal year ended December 31, 2017.
